    I have to second this.  I had my A/S yesterday and it sounded quite similar to what you described, except that she didn't leave to help someone else.

    With twins, she warned me it could be up to 2 hrs - they allocate about an hour per baby.  There are a LOT of measurements they are trying to get.  They also have the same policy, family/spouse isn't allowed back until the end, once they've done everything.  A woman next to me was arguing with the tech and I heard her explaining it's their policy - the point of the scan is a medical scan for the baby, it can often be distracting with other family members in the room.  They are concentrating and have a job to do.  Once it's done, spouse/family is welcomed back to see baby.  My twins were super active, I imagine it was not easy for her to get all the shots she needed, I can see why she needed to focus.  I was annoyed H couldn't be in there, but I understand where they were coming from.  

    Also, in Canada the techs are not actually allowed to tell the patient anything, only the doctor once they receive the results, so I wasn't surprised I didn't get much info, I also didn't get to watch the screen for the over hour and a half I was on the table.  In the end, H came in, we saw two bouncing and active babies, she showed us everything from head to toe, we were lucky to find out the sexes, and it ended on a positive note.  Sorry you had a bad experience, but it honestly sounds like their policies were similar to the hospital I was at, and while annoying, I do get where they're coming from.

    When I had Marnie, they wouldn't even tell me the sex during the ultrasound - I had to wait for my next dr's appointment.  Technically, the U/S technicians don't carry the liability insurance to disclose any information, so all of the images are reviewed by a doctor, and it's THOSE results that are sent to your care provider.
